Join this workshop to learn some Irish-language songs and charms appropriate to the season.

In this workshop, we will explore some of the Irish-language material associated with St Brigid's Day, particularly the song Gabhaim Molta Bríde. Come along and learn to sing this song of praise for our local saint, and more.

The workshop will be in English and translations of Irish materials will be provided. Beidh míle fáilte roimh chomhrá agus roimh cheol i nGaeilge! Refreshments will be available.

This event is part of the Ring of Gullion's Imbolc Festival and is supported by Newry, Mourne and Down District Council through the Ring of Gullion Landscape Partnership.
